    Man charged with DUI in Ledyard crash, car fires

    Ledyard — A head-on collision that ended with both vehicles engulfed in flames sent two people to the hospital with minor injuries Saturday evening, town police said.

    About 6:30 p.m., a white Subaru operated by Samuel McGrath, 23, of Ledyard, swerved into the opposite lane on Gallup Hill Road in the area of Highland Drive and struck an oncoming gray pickup truck, police said. Both vehicles caught fire.

    Ledyard, Gales Ferry and Mashantucket firefighters responded to the scene, along with Ledyard police and American Ambulance and Lawrence + Memorial Hospital medics. The two occupants of the pickup were transported to the hospital with minor injuries, police said.

    McGrath was charged with driving under the influence of alcohol or drugs, police said.
